On Mon, Dec 02, 2024 at 11:30:28AM +0100, Thomas Huth wrote:
> On 29/11/2024 18.31, Daniel P. Berrangé wrote:
> > This helper wrappers utils.archive_extract, forcing the use of the
> > scratch directory, to ensure any extracted files are cleaned at test
> > termination. If a specific member is requested, then the path to the
> > extracted file is also returned.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Daniel P. Berrangé <berrange@redhat.com>
> > ---
> > tests/functional/qemu_test/testcase.py | 36 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++
> > 1 file changed, 36 insertions(+)
> >
> > diff --git a/tests/functional/qemu_test/testcase.py b/tests/functional/qemu_test/testcase.py
> > index 2f32742387..31d06f0172 100644
> > --- a/tests/functional/qemu_test/testcase.py
> > +++ b/tests/functional/qemu_test/testcase.py
> > @@ -28,6 +28,8 @@
> > from .asset import Asset
> > from .cmd import run_cmd
> > from .config import BUILD_DIR
> > +from .utils import (archive_extract as utils_archive_extract,
> > + guess_archive_format)
> > class QemuBaseTest(unittest.TestCase):
> > @@ -39,6 +41,40 @@ class QemuBaseTest(unittest.TestCase):
> > log = None
> > logdir = None
> > + '''
> > + @params archive: filename, Asset, or file-like object to extract
> > + @params sub_dir: optional sub-directory to extract into
> > + @params member: optional member file to limit extraction to
> > +
> > + Extracts @archive into the scratch directory, or a
> > + directory beneath named by @sub_dir. All files are
> > + extracted unless @member specifies a limit.
> > +
> > + If @member is non-None, returns the fully qualified
> > + path to @member
> > + '''
> > + def archive_extract(self, archive, format=None, sub_dir=None, member=None):
> > + if type(archive) == Asset:
> > + if format is None:
> > + format = guess_archive_format(archive.url)
> > + archive = archive.fetch()
> > + elif format is None:
> > + format = guess_archive_format(archive)
> > +
> > + if member is not None:
> > + if os.path.isabs(member):
> > + member = os.path.relpath(member, '/')
> > +
> > + if sub_dir is None:
> > + utils_archive_extract(archive, self.scratch_file(), format, member)
> > + else:
> > + utils_archive_extract(archive, self.scratch_file(sub_dir),
> > + format, member)
> > +
> > + if member is not None:
> > + return self.scratch_file(member)
> > + return None
>
> Ah, ok, so the guessing is done here ...
>
> But somehow it feels wrong to have a "archive_extract" function in the
> QemuBaseTest class that also does asset fetching under the hood.
>
> Could you maybe rather move this into the asset.py file and rename the
> function to "fetch_and_extract()" to make it clearer what it does?
We can't move it into asset.py because not all callers are passing in an
Asset object - there are some cases where we've just got a local file.
eg when the asset we extracted contains other archives that need to be
extracted.
Per comments on the previous patch though, I could push this logic down
into the lower method.
